guys i havent posted anything progressive in a while, been busy with a whole bunch of Bat stuff. I'll post more just as soon as i get a chance. Heres a peek at what i've been working on. Its a program that is taking any 3d model i create and making flattened templates out of everything drawn. Its much more accurate, and faster than me trying to draw it all by hand. Its a program called Pepakura.

Thanks Hudson, last night i created a rib insert to go between the cabin and the outer panels. this will not only help with lining things up, but it helps deduce the degree of angle the parts need to be bent. This was a flaw on my previous set of templates that i have now corrected. It takes out almost 70% of the guess work in building this machine.

Here is a shot. Simple simple.

Well, that rib that you see (that has no lines depicting its edges) was something that i came up with since my first set of templates and 3D model didnt have such an item on it. So when you place alot of the panels on the outside of the cabin they mostly free floated, there were no stated attachment area's.

When i made my paper model, even I myself wasnt sure where parts went, how much to bend the angles, etc. Well this rib takes out both of those guesses, and makes sure that bot the left and right side are mirror images to one another.
